Responsibilities
- Ensure products are built efficiently and to budget as part of the multi-project manufacturing process.
- Compile and update Manufacturing Instructions.
- Design, commission and prove associated tooling.
- Support the industrial validation process through the use of FMEAs, FAIs, etc.
- Resolve technical problems that may arise during the manufacturing process.
- Update route cards following rework activities.
- Manage configuration control by embedding design modifications into Manufacturing Instructions.
- Support the Non Conformance Process using SAP.
